What provision will be made for health insurance for member clergy and lay employees of member churches affiliated with the Global Methodist Church? Churches would have a menu of three options from which to choose: 1) allow employees to make discretionary contributions from their pay; 2) the church matching the lay employees contribution, up to 5% of the lay employees compensation; or 3) contributing 5% of the lay employees compensation plus a match of the employees contribution up to an additional 5%. For approximately 12 to 18 months, the Global Methodist Church will be a church in transition as it prepares for its convening General Conference. However, the law firm of Gammon & Grange, PC, which represents the Global Methodist Church, has issued itsopinion letterstating that local churches are exempt from taxation pursuant to a mandatory exception in IRC 508(c)(1)(A). The Transitional Leadership Council determined it must launch the Global Methodist Church this year so local churches, annual conferences, and central conferences wanting to join it could do so as soon as possible. The convening General Conference of the Global Methodist Church is expected to empower a blue-ribbon commission to merge these documents into a single theological statement in modern vernacular.
